About Montessori Learning Center
Montessori Learning Center is an private elementary school in Anaheim, CA 92805. The school serves approximately 8 students in grades Kindergarten – 3rd with a student-teacher ratio of 8:1.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$85,623, where 26%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
The school is situated in a large city setting.

Why doesn't this school have a score?
We don't have enough verified data to rate this school fairly. Private schools in CA aren't required to report standardized test scores to the state, which limits the data available for our rating model.
Our rating model requires at least 2 of 3 data components (academics, student progress, college readiness, and resources) to generate a meaningful score. Schools below this threshold receive a Limited Profile to avoid misleading ratings.
